Oscars 2025: Wicked's Paul Tazewell makes HISTORY as first black man to win Academy Awards for Best Costume Design
Paul Tazewell became the first Black man to win the Oscar for Best Costume Design at the 97th Academy Awards. He has previously won an Emmy for 'The Wiz Live' and a Tony for 'Hamilton,' and created iconic costumes for 'Wicked,' including Glinda's bubble dress and Elphaba's black dress.
